When FeCl_3 solution is added to NaOH a negatively charged sol is obtained. It is due to the

Answer»

Presence of basic group
Preferential adsorption of `OH^–` ions
Self dissociation
Electron capture by sol particles

Solution :`FeCl_2+3NaOH to Fe(OH)_3+3NaCl`
`NAOH to Na^(+) +OH^(-)`
`OH^(–)` ions having SIMILARITY with `Fe(OH)_3` will be adsorbed on the SURFACE of `Fe(OH)_3` to FORM an electrical double layer
